This can be done with just more hangers/wires. With just 2 more screws you're golden. Create 2 more strait wires (should be 16 or so inches long each). With remaining hanger, create connection from the top 2 screws holding down the new wires to the center of the UHF where the baulan/transformer is. Problem solved, don't need to tear apart a lousy store bought antenna. (may still need a booster though)
